DBA stands for Decibels Adjusted (also Database Administrator and 374 more) Rating: 1. 1 vote ... WebThe decibel (dB) is a logarithmic unit used to measure sound level. It is also widely used in electronics, signals and communication. The dB is a logarithmic way of describing a ratio. The ratio may be power, sound pressure, voltage or intensity or several other things.

See more. st brides surgery vale of glamorganWebThe Decibel is a subunit of a larger unit call ed the bel. As originally used, the bel represented the power ratio of 10 to 1 betwe en the strength or intensity i.e., power, of two sounds, and was named after Alexander Graham Bell. Thus a power ratio of 10:1 = 1 bel, 100:1 = 2 bels, and 1000:1 = 3 bels. st brides wellWebdB Definitions and Synonyms. abbreviation. DEFINITIONS 1. 1. decibel. Synonyms and related words.
